Maurice Man Arrested on Multiple Felony Charges Involving Sexual Exploitation of a Minor

A Maurice man has been arrested on multiple felony charges involving sexual exploitation of a minor following an investigation by the Sioux County Sheriff’s Office.

According to Sioux County arrest records, 19-year-old Ashton Benjamin Weida, of Maurice, was arrested on February 25th by the Sioux County Sheriff’s Office.

Weida faces six felony counts across two separate cases, including sexual exploitation of a minor, grooming, and aggravated possession of media depicting the exploitation of a minor.

According to court documents, the charges stem from an investigation that began in December 2025 after authorities received reports of inappropriate electronic communications involving a minor. Investigators later obtained search warrants and reviewed digital communications as part of the case.

Court records show the charges stem from an investigation into alleged electronic communications involving a minor.

Weida was held on a $50,000 cash or surety bond and was released on February 26th after posting bond through a bondsman.

If convicted on all counts, Weida could face a maximum possible sentence of up to 50 years in prison under Iowa law, though actual sentences are often lower because judges may order terms to run concurrently rather than consecutively.

The case remains pending in Sioux County District Court.
